02 Grand Prix fog light bulb replacement?

Wife's car is an 02 Grand Prix GT.
One of the fog lights is out.
I have the replacement bulb.
What is the best way to get at the bulb to replace it? And yes I know not to touch it. :)

put your hand on the back of the fog lamp by reaching under the front lip of the bumper and remove. I know it twists, and i think theres a clip you have to push in so it will be able to twist all the way and come out.
 


If the fog light that needs to be replaced is on the drivers side, you can remove the headlight and have a clear view to your foglight bulb, and matts right it just twists off. I don't remember exaclty which side it is, but one of them has the horns in the way so you can't get to the fog lights. Getting to the lights from under the car is a pain because you can't see what your doing. Maybe if your lucky it's the side without the horn in the way so it's easier for you. :)

yea it's pretty easy to take the headlight off, there are two bolts that hold the headlight in place. They are facing up and you just need to unscrew them and then the headlight comes off. Make sure to take off the plugs so you can just remove the whole headlight. You'll know what's going on when you take it off. And if I remember correctly, the passenger side is where the horn is, so if the fog light bulb you need to replace is there, there's no point to remove the headlight, just go from underneath if that's the case.
 
Yep, horn is definitely on the passenger side, and really in the way, lol.
